Men’s Basketball Inks Five for 2021-22

SANTA CLARA, Calif. – Santa Clara men's basketball has signed a five-member recruiting class.

Max Besselink, Jacob Holt, Brenton Knapper, Carlos Stewart and Camaron Tongue have inked national letters of intent and will join the program as freshmen next year.

"We are very excited about our 2021 recruiting class," head coach Herb Sendek said. "The members of this class complement each other and are great fits for our university and basketball program. Bronco fans will find this group easy to cheer for, and fun to watch develop and compete."

Besselink is a 6-foot-7 forward who plays for the Helsinki Seagulls in Finland's top basketball league.

Holt, a 6-foot-9 forward from Vancouver, British Columbia, will join fellow Canadians Jaden Bediako and Miguel Tomley on next year's roster. Josip Vrankic, who hails from Toronto, is a senior this season.

Tongue, a 6-foot-8 product from The Rivers School (Weston, Mass.), is a 3-star recruit who was ranked as the No. 4 player in the state of Massachusetts.

A pair guards round out the class.

Stewart is one of the top players in the state of Louisiana. The 6-foot-1 native of Baton Rouge averaged nearly 30 points per game in 2019-20 in leading The Dunham School to the state title.

Knapper played at Colony High School in Ontario, California, where he earned all-state honors as a sophomore and junior.

2021-22 Recruiting Class (Fall Signees)

Max Besselink
6-foot-7
Helsinki, Finland / International School of Helsinki

• Currently playing for the Helsinki Seagulls which plays in the Korisliiga, the highest tier of basketball in Finland.
• Selected to participate in the 2019 NBA Academy Games World Select Team in Atlanta, Georgia, where he averaged 11.3 ppg
• Member of the U-18 Finland National Team in the Baltic Sea Cup where he averaged 15.7 ppg, 6.7 rpg and 3.7 apg
• Invited to the NBA's 2019 Basketball Without Borders Europe camp in Latvia.

Jacob Holt
6-foot-9
Ladner, Delta, B.C. / Vancouver College

• Ranked the No. 21 player in Canada according to North Pole Hoops
• During the 2020 4A Provincial Tournament earned first team all-star and the best defensive player
• Member of the AAU program Drive which is based in Vancouver
• Selected to the 2019 U-17 Basketball BC Provincial Team

Brenton Knapper
6-0
Ontario, Calif. / Colony High School

• Earned all-state and All-CIF first team honors as sophomore and junior
• First team All-Mt. Baldy League as a freshman, sophomore and junior
• As a sophomore, helped lead the Titans to the CIF Southern Section championship and Southern Regional title. The team went on to earn state runner-up honors.
• Helped lead Colony to the conference title as a freshman and sophomore

Carlos Stewart
6-foot-1
Baton Rouge, La. / The Dunham School

• Ranked as high as the No. 2 player in the state
• Helped lead the Tigers to the 2019-20 state championship
• As a junior, averaged 28.2 ppg, 5.7 rebounds, 4.3 assist and 4.1 steals on his way to earning Class 2A MVP, first team all-district and all-metro. He shot 56.1 percent from the floor and 44.2 percent from behind the 3-point line while being named the district co-MVP
• Started on varsity as a sophomore, leading team in scoring en route to earning honorable mention all-state and first team all-district honors

Camaron Tongue
6-foot-8
Medfield, Mass. / The Rivers School

• Tabbed a 3-star recruit according to both Rivals.com and 247Sports.com
• Ranked the No. 4 player in Massachusetts and No. 7 player in the New England Region according to New England Recruiting Report.
• 2020 All-Independent School League (ISL) selection
• An All-New England Preparatory School Athletic Council (NEPSAC) choice as both a sophommore and junior
• Member of the adidas AAU program Mass Rivals, playing with the 17-U team as a rising junior
